> There's a lot of reports how bad is caffeine to underdeveloped brain. Not going to do well on this site if you make baseless nonsensical claims like that. Paper[1] from 2009 stating that: 1. We actually use caffeine as a first-line treatment in premature infants for treating apnea and 2. Nobody has done the research on adolescents to assess any negative impact on brain development.
